ExerShare健身应用:与朋友共同锻炼的创新方式
需积分: 5 201 浏览量
更新于2024-12-25
收藏 327KB ZIP 举报
资源摘要信息: "ExerShare:一种健身应用程序,可让您与朋友联系"
知识点:
1. 健身应用程序的种类和功能:
健身应用程序是指通过智能手机或平板电脑等移动设备,为用户提供各种健身相关的服务。这些服务通常包括但不限于运动追踪、健身计划制定、饮食建议、健康数据监测等。在众多健身应用程序中,ExerShare的特点在于其社交功能,即允许用户与朋友建立联系并共享各自的健身进展,从而增加锻炼的乐趣和动力。
2. 社交功能在健身应用程序中的作用:
社交功能是当前健身应用程序中一个重要的趋势。它通过添加好友、分享运动数据、竞赛排名等方式,增强了用户之间的互动,提高了用户的参与度和保持运动的动力。ExerShare正是利用了这一特点,通过与朋友的互动来提升用户的健身体验。
3. Java在移动应用开发中的应用:
Java是一种广泛用于开发企业级应用程序的编程语言,它也常用于开发Android平台的移动应用。由于其"一次编写,到处运行"的特性,Java成为了许多开发者的首选。ExerShare使用Java作为开发语言,表明其可能是一款Android平台的应用程序。Java在Android开发中主要负责应用程序的业务逻辑处理、界面布局以及网络通信等核心功能。
4. Android应用开发的项目结构:
在Android开发中,一个典型的项目结构通常包含以下关键部分:
- src目录: 存放Java源代码。
- res目录: 包含应用程序的资源文件,例如布局文件、图片资源、字符串资源等。
- AndroidManifest.xml: 描述应用的元数据,包括应用的名称、版本、权限声明、活动声明等。
- libs目录: 包含应用依赖的第三方库文件。
- assets目录: 存放应用可以原封不动使用的文件,例如多媒体文件、数据库文件等。
- build.gradle: 描述项目的编译规则和依赖关系。
ExerShare-main文件夹作为项目的根目录,应该包含上述的结构元素。
5. 应用程序的打包和发布:
开发完成后,移动应用需要被打包成APK文件(Android应用的打包格式)或通过其他渠道分发。在发布到Google Play商店之前,应用需要遵循一定的打包规则和发布流程。这通常包括设置应用的图标、截图、描述等市场推广资料,以及完成各种安全审核和性能测试。
6. 用户隐私与数据安全:
对于涉及用户运动数据和个人信息的健身应用程序,隐私保护和数据安全是极其重要的。开发者需要确保应用符合相关的隐私法规,如GDPR或中国的网络安全法等,并采取加密、数据脱敏等措施来保护用户数据不被非法访问和泄露。
7. 健身应用程序的市场营销和推广:
成功开发一款应用之后,如何推广和吸引用户成为关键。ExerShare可以通过社交媒体、口碑推荐、合作伙伴营销等多种方式来提升知名度。同时,应用内的社交媒体分享、好友邀请等内置功能,也能帮助应用自然增长和传播。
在使用ExerShare这款健身应用程序时,用户不仅可以享受到与朋友互动的乐趣,还能通过Java开发的稳定平台来跟踪和管理自己的健康和运动进度。随着越来越多的人注重健康生活,这类社交健身应用的市场需求有望继续增长。
1659 浏览量
2025-01-08 上传
2025-01-08 上传
2025-01-08 上传
2025-01-08 上传
2025-01-08 上传
2025-01-08 上传
cocoaitea
- 粉丝: 20
- 资源: 4566
最新资源
- 有向图关键路径问题 三种算法求解
- 与短消息开发相关的GSM AT指令
- C#可定制的数据库备份和恢复程序
- 30分钟搞定BASH脚本编程
- ALTERA_EPM3032A DATASHEET
- ASP.NET 2.0创建母版页引来的麻烦-js无用
- AO+c#(.NET)开发
- ARM7TDMI-S(Rev 4)技术参考手册
- 利用js+div来控制打印
- 【IBM/Oracle工程实例/实践 Oracle 10gRs(10.2.0.1) 数据库在AIX5L 上的安装】
- Linux 初学者入门优秀教程
- 最好的51单片机教程,信不信由你
- 考研英语翻译关键词组
- 基于XML的Web文本挖掘模型的研究与设计
- C语言 课程设计电子通讯录
- 北京大学数字图像处理课件